About this ebook

After ten Waking-years of sojourning to the Land of the Dreams of Men every night -- the equivalent of over 600 Dream-years -- Sir Differel Van Helsing has become a veteran Dreamer and a formidable force. Though she frequently adventures solo, between Team Girl, her Dream-husband Victor, and their mutual friends she has no dearth of traveling companions in case she wants one. However, she regrets that her frenemy, Lady Margaret Rose Chesham, never learned to Dream.

So when an opportunity arises for her to introduce "Maggot" to the Dreamlands, "Dribble" jumps at it, and while Margaret is reluctant, she is sufficiently intrigued to give it a try. Differel hopes that Margaret will learn to love the Dreamworld as much as she does, and thereby give her another adventuring companion, but she just wants to relax.

Too bad she won't get her wish.

In the Bonus Story, two saurian scientists examine two hominids, a man and a woman, and begin to question the nature of what it means to be "human".

    Preface

    I never was a great fan of the Highlander movies and television series, though I found the premise intriguing. The thing I always wondered about was why Immortals took on students to teach them about the Game, considering its highly competitive nature. I mean, assuming they were not killed beforehand, at some point teacher and student would have to face each other in mortal combat. I even conceived of an idea in which the very first immortal killed all potential rivals, thus setting up the premise of the Game, until he got bored and instead began training them to give him more worthy opponents. His students in turn trained other students, and the tradition continued.

    Regardless, I use a similar idea in the Dreamlands, except there is nothing equivalent to the Game. Instead, veteran Dreamers mentor novices to teach them about the Dreamworld so they have a better chance to survive. New Dreamers enter the Lands almost every night, and while all must pass through the Cavern of Flame to be judged by Nasht and Kaman-Thah, and all must negotiate the dangers of the Enchanted Woods for the first time on their own, once they enter the valley of the River Skai they will find people and cats willing to help them. This is especially true when they reach Ulthar, and while a few unscrupulous individuals will try to take advantage of them, most townspeople are genuinely eager to offer advice and help as needed. In fact, depending upon how the new Dreamer behaves, what his or her plans are, and how long he or she stays in town, it isn't long before someone, human or feline, offers his or her services as mentor.

    When Medb hErenn first entered the Dreamlands, she was mentored by Carbhfind, a former adventurer turned farmer, as well as by her companions, Teehar'owan the Bird, Conaed the Zoog, and Cremedevoyager the Cat. She in turn mentored Eile and Sunny of Team Girl when they found the Land, and they in their turn mentored Sir Differel Van Helsing. Now it's her turn. She has invited her frenemy, Lady Margaret Rose Chesham, aka Maggot, to take an extended vacation in the Dreamlands, in the hope that she will come to like visiting there as much as she does, and give her an adventuring companion for when Victor or Team Girl are unavailable.

    This is the first of a series of stories describing their adventures together as Differel introduces Margaret to the Land of the Dreams of Men.
